    NY NY wasn't originally supposed to be a diss track. It was supposed to be a tribute to New York. The birth place of Hip Hop. All these cats grew up on New York hip hop. For the first decade of rap it all came from NY.They were going to get Nas to be in it and all kinds of shit. Some of the lyrics were even copied from some old Furious Five verse. But when they were filming in NY the word went out that they were filming a video dissing NY and a bunch of goons went down and shot up the Dog pounds Trailer while they were still in it. No one got hurt but The Dog Pound was pissed and got out of dodge the next day and finished the video in studio with them kicking down buildings and shit. Sad, it probably would have been better as a unification video.

    The Pound recorded this song out of respect for NY in general. They even switched their style up for it. But since NY took it as a diss and responded with disses, DPG dissed in the video itself with the buildings getting kicked over. But the lyrics didn't change. If you listen to songs where they actually did diss somebody, like "What Would U Do," you can see that they didn't even have the same intention for NY. Not until NY wanted problems.
